Functions and Powers
Under the United Nations Charter, the functions and powers of the Security Council are:

1.to maintain international peace and security in accordance with the principles and purposes of the United Nations;

2.to investigate any dispute or situation which might lead to international friction;

3.to recommend methods of adjusting such disputes or the terms of settlement;

4.to formulate plans for the establishment of a system to regulate armaments;

5.to determine the existence of a threat to the peace or act of aggression and to recommend what action should be taken;

6.to call on Members to apply economic sanctions and other measures not involving the use of force to prevent or stop aggression;

7.to take military action against an aggressor;

8.to recommend the admission of new Members;

9.to exercise the trusteeship functions of the United Nations in "strategic areas";

10.to recommend to the General Assembly the appointment of the Secretary-General and, together with the Assembly, to elect the Judges of the International Court of Justice.
